Built in the form of an amphitheatre, Afissos, which is 25km from Volos, is a well organised village for tourism. According to legend, Afissos was where Jason and the Argonauts stopped for water before continuing their journey to Colhida in search of the Golden Fleece.

During the summer months, a series of shows and festivals take place, to which everyone is invited. These shows are all under the name of "Argonautica", in tribute to Jason and the Argonauts.

In Koropi, which is 21km from the city of Volos, there is a lovely landscape with the green scenery leading all the way down to the beach. Close to the main road, in the area of Ramnos, you will find the ancient oracle of Apollo. This is also close to "Palaiopirgos", which is actually the ancient city of Koropi.
